Hm, I make mine different ways. I have a few set of templates I use and depending on how much effort and time I want to put into a fanlisting button, I'll open the corresponding template.

I have rounded corners, stamp-like borders, some with fancy text, some with basic text, and a few other experimental designs.

I tend to go for basic buttons (square, 1 or 2 borders, text) and (I find that more people tend to make their own buttons if mine are too fancy) so I like to keep them simple most of the time.

I use my own pixel fonts that I've created because, while there are nice fonts out there, some of the letters  weren't up to my standards. I created one for myself with all the letters the way I wanted them to be so my buttons can have nice readable letters.
